Siaya County staffer says MCA planning to kill him

A Siaya County member of staff now says that his life is in danger after allegedly receiving death threats from unknown people.

Siaya County Information and Communication Officer, Michael Watanga, said that he has been receiving death threats through mobile phone from anonymous persons.

Speaking to Radio Ramogi, Watanga said that on Monday, January 16, a group of armed men trailed his vehicle along the Kisumu – Busia Road.

The officer says he has reported the matter to Ugunja Police Station, recording that on his way to a petrol station, he noticed four saloon cars trailing him, two of which had Ugandan registration number plates, and the men withdrawing guns.

This forced his driver to take a different turn through a narrow path before running into the bushes.

In his statement, Watanga said that he has petitioned the police to question Siaya Member of County Assembly (MCA), Edwin Otieno, since one of his vehicles was among those trailing him.

He links the MCA to the death threats against him, especially after receiving a call from an unknown number, outlining his history with that of the MCA.

In his defense, Otieno denied the allegations stating that he had no reasons whatsoever to eliminate Mr Watanga.

Area OCPD, Samuel Koskei, said they had received the complaints and are carrying out investigations.
